The infectivity of the entomopathogenic fungus Beauveria brongniartii to adult beetles, which are responsible for the abundance and distribution of white grubs (H. serrata) in rubber nurseries, is reported. Longevity of the adult beetles of both sexes infected with B.brongniartii spreads from contaminated adults to healthy ones through mating contact. Release of the contaminated adults in the nursery was effective for biological suppression of H. serrata.
